Son Ties Messi Feat as Bouanga Hits Hat Trick in LAFC’s 6-0 Rout to Extend Shutout Start

The result extends LAFC’s record MLS-opening shutout streak to six games, setting up a midweek quarterfinal test against Cruz Azul.

Overview

  • LAFC crushed Orlando City 6-0 at BMO Stadium on Saturday, pushing their unbeaten start to 5-0-1 and keeping a sixth straight clean sheet.
  • Son Heung-min delivered four first-half assists to match a rare MLS mark previously reached by Lionel Messi, and he moved to the top of the league’s assist chart.
  • Denis Bouanga netted three goals in an eight-minute burst in the first half, his second hat trick of 2026 across all competitions.
  • Goalkeeper Hugo Lloris made six saves to preserve the shutout, taking LAFC’s scoreless run to roughly 540 minutes to open the league season.
  • An early David Brekalo own goal preceded finishes from Sergi Palencia and Tyler Boyd, and LAFC now hosts Cruz Azul in a Concacaf Champions Cup quarterfinal on Tuesday.
